Life sciences and Healthcarre organisations have to ensure that supplies they need for effective patient care are being provided in the most fiscally responsible way. But are under massive pressure because of digital business, unpredictable patient volumes, shifting consumer needs and new entrants into the market.
In this current market, leaders that rely on traditional planning methods will struggle to keep pace. And the new priorities of resilience, agility and sustainability cannot be tacked onto existing supply chain set ups.
